1ère Générale NSI

 

Term. Générale NSI

 

Terminale STI2D SIN

Bts Ccst

Technico-commercial 3.0

[[{"visi":false,"text":"Afin de vérifier vos acquis, répondez aux questions suivantes.","posi":0}],[{"chrono":90},{"text":"Vous souhaitez agrandir une image. Quelle instruction allez-vous utiliser?"},{"radio":[{"label":"image.setZoom(20)","sol":true},{"label":"image.agrandjr(20)","sol":false},{"label":"image.zoom(20)","sol":false},{"label":"image.plus(20)","sol":false}]}],[{"chrono":90},{"text":"
Vous souhaitez mettre en rouge un pixel. Quelle programme allez-vous utiliser?
"},{"radio":[{"label":"pixel.setRed(255)
pixel.setGreen(0)
pixel.setBlue(0)
","sol":true},{"label":"pixel.setRed(255)
pixel.setGreen(255)
pixel.setBlue(255)
","sol":false},{"label":"pixel.setRed(255)","sol":false},{"label":"pixel.setRed(0)","sol":false}]}],[{"chrono":90},{"text":"
Vous souhaitez mettre en jaune un pixel. Quelle programme allez-vous utiliser?
"},{"radio":[{"label":"pixel.setRed(255)
pixel.setGreen(255)
pixel.setBlue(0)
","sol":true},{"label":"pixel.setRed(255)
pixel.setGreen(255)
pixel.setBlue(255)
","sol":false},{"label":"pixel.setYellow(255)","sol":false},{"label":"pixel.setRed(0)
pixel.setGreen(255)
pixel.setBlue(255)
","sol":false}]}],[{"chrono":90},{"text":"
Vous souhaitez mettre en gris un pixel. Quelle programme allez-vous utiliser?
"},{"radio":[{"label":"pixel.setRed(120)
pixel.setGreen(120)
pixel.setBlue(120)
","sol":true},{"label":"pixel.setRed(255)
pixel.setGreen(255)
pixel.setBlue(255)
","sol":false},{"label":"pixel.setGray(255)","sol":false},{"label":"pixel.setRed(0)
pixel.setGreen(0)
pixel.setBlue(0)
","sol":false}]}],[{"chrono":90},{"text":"
Vous souhaitez mettre en noir un pixel. Quelle programme allez-vous utiliser?
"},{"radio":[{"label":"pixel.setRed(120)
pixel.setGreen(120)
pixel.setBlue(120)
","sol":false},{"label":"pixel.setRed(255)
pixel.setGreen(255)
pixel.setBlue(255)
","sol":false},{"label":"pixel.setBlack(255)","sol":false},{"label":"pixel.setRed(0)
pixel.setGreen(0)
pixel.setBlue(0)
","sol":true}]}],[{"chrono":90},{"text":"
Vous souhaitez mettre en blanc un pixel. Quelle programme allez-vous utiliser?
"},{"radio":[{"label":"pixel.setRed(120)
pixel.setGreen(120)
pixel.setBlue(120)
","sol":false},{"label":"pixel.setRed(255)
pixel.setGreen(255)
pixel.setBlue(255)
","sol":false},{"label":"pixel.setWhite(255)","sol":false},{"label":"pixel.setRed(0)
pixel.setGreen(0)
pixel.setBlue(0)
","sol":true}]}],[{"chrono":120},{"text":"
Nous avons le programme suivant :

image = new SimpleImage(\"./assets/y.png\")
image.setZoom(20)

#traitement de tous les pixels de l'image
for pixel in image :  
  pixel.setGreen(0)

print(image)

L'image y.png est une image de 9 pixels sur 9 pixels.
Combien de fois a été exécuté l'instruction  pixel.setGreen(0) dans la boucle for du programme?

"},{"radio":[{"label":"81","sol":true},{"label":"18","sol":false},{"label":"9","sol":false},{"label":"1","sol":false}]}],[{"chrono":90},{"text":"
Lorsque l'on met à 0 le canal bleu et le canal vert d'un pixel blanc. De quelle couleur devient ce pixel?

"},{"radio":[{"label":"rouge","sol":true},{"label":"noir"},{"label":"gris","sol":false},{"label":"violet","sol":false}]}],[{"chrono":90},{"text":"Combien y a t-il de couleurs possibles pour une image numérique?"},{"radio":[{"label":"environ 16 millions","sol":true},{"label":"environ 16 milliards"},{"label":"environ 16 mille","sol":false},{"label":"environ 16 cents","sol":false}]}],[{"chrono":90},{"text":"
Quel est le nombre de valeurs possibles pour chacune des couleurs dans une image numérique?

"},{"radio":[{"label":"255","sol":false},{"label":"256","sol":true},{"label":"3","sol":false},{"label":"plus de 16 millions.","sol":false}]}],[{"chrono":90},{"text":"

Quelles sont les coordonnées du pixel blanc?"},{"radio":[{"label":"(0,1)","sol":true},{"label":"(1,0)","sol":false},{"label":"(1,2)","sol":false},{"label":"(2,1)","sol":false}]}],[{"chrono":90},{"text":"

Quelles sont les coordonnées du pixel blanc?"},{"radio":[{"label":"(0,1)","sol":false},{"label":"(1,0)","sol":true},{"label":"(1,2)","sol":false},{"label":"(2,1)","sol":false}]}],[{"chrono":120},{"text":"
Quelles sont les valeurs extrèmes pour chacune des couleurs dans une image numérique?

"},{"radio":[{"label":"Entre 0 et 255","sol":true},{"label":"Entre 0 et 256","sol":false},{"label":"Entre 1 et 255","sol":false},{"label":"Entre 1 et 256","sol":false}]}],[{"chrono":120},{"text":"Vous souhaitez transformer cette image :

en cette image : 


Quel programme allez-vous utiliser?
"},{"radio":[{"label":"
image = new SimpleImage(\"./assets/flowers.jpg\")
for pixel in image :  
  red = pixel.getRed()
  green = pixel.getGreen()
  blue = pixel.getBlue()
  moy = (red+green+blue)/3
  pixel.setRed(moy)
  pixel.setGreen(moy)
  pixel.setBlue(moy)
print(image)

","sol":true},{"label":"
image = new SimpleImage(\"./assets/flowers.jpg\")
pixel = image.getPixel(10,10)  
red = pixel.getRed()
green = pixel.getGreen()
blue = pixel.getBlue()
moy = (red+green+blue)/3
pixel.setRed(moy)
pixel.setGreen(moy)
pixel.setBlue(moy)
print(image)

","sol":false},{"label":"
image = new SimpleImage(\"./assets/flowers.jpg\")
for pixel in image :  
  red = pixel.getRed()
  green = pixel.getGreen()
  blue = pixel.getBlue()
  moy = red+green+blue
  pixel.setRed(moy)
  pixel.setGreen(moy)
  pixel.setBlue(moy)
print(image)

","sol":false},{"label":"
image = new SimpleImage(\"./assets/flowers.jpg\")
for pixel in image :  
  moy = 128
  pixel.setRed(moy)
  pixel.setGreen(moy)
  pixel.setBlue(moy)
print(image)

","sol":false}]}],[{"chrono":120},{"text":"Vous souhaitez transformer cette image ;


en cette image :
 Quel programme allez-vous utiliser?

"},{"radio":[{"label":"
image = new SimpleImage(\"./assets/flowers.jpg\")
for pixel in image :  
  red = pixel.getRed()
  green = pixel.getGreen()
  blue = pixel.getBlue()
  moy = (red+green+blue)/3
  pixel.setRed(moy)
  pixel.setGreen(moy)
  pixel.setBlue(moy)
print(image)

","sol":false},{"label":"
image = new SimpleImage(\"./assets/flowers.jpg\")
for pixel in image :  
  red = pixel.getRed()
  green = pixel.getGreen()
  blue = pixel.getBlue()
  moy = (red+green+blue)/3
  if moy < 128 :
    moy = 0
  else :
    moy = 255
  pixel.setRed(moy)
  pixel.setGreen(moy)
  pixel.setBlue(moy)
print(image)


","sol":true},{"label":"
image = new SimpleImage(\"./assets/flowers.jpg\")
for pixel in image :  
  red = pixel.getRed()
  green = pixel.getGreen()
  blue = pixel.getBlue()
  moy = red+green+blue
  pixel.setRed(moy)
  pixel.setGreen(moy)
  pixel.setBlue(moy)
print(image)

","sol":false},{"label":"
image = new SimpleImage(\"./assets/flowers.jpg\")
for pixel in image :  
  moy = 128
  pixel.setRed(moy)
  pixel.setGreen(moy)
  pixel.setBlue(moy)
print(image)

","sol":false}]}],[{"chrono":60},{"text":"Quelle est la caractèristique d'une image sepia?"},{"radio":[{"label":"Une image sepia est une image en nuances de gris.","sol":true},{"label":"Une image sepia est une image couleur.","sol":false},{"label":"Une image sepia est une image en noir et blanc.","sol":false},{"label":"Une image sepia est une image en nuances de rouge.","sol":false}]}],[{"chrono":120},{"text":"Vous souhaitez réaliser une bordure noire à gauche de l'image : 

Quel programme allez-vous utiliser?
"},{"radio":[{"label":"
image = new SimpleImage(\"./assets/stop.jpg\")
for pixel in image :
   if pixel.getX() < 30:
      pixel.setRed(0)
      pixel.setGreen(0)
      pixel.setBlue(0)
print(image)
","sol":true},{"label":"
image = new SimpleImage(\"./assets/stop.jpg\")
for pixel in image :
      pixel.setRed(0)
      pixel.setGreen(0)
      pixel.setBlue(0)
print(image)
","sol":false},{"label":"
image = new SimpleImage(\"./assets/stop.jpg\")
for pixel in image :
      pixel.setRed(255)
      pixel.setGreen(255)
      pixel.setBlue(255)
print(image)
","sol":false}]}],[{"chrono":120},{"text":"Vous souhaitez réaliser une bordure noire en haut de l'image : 


Quel programme allez-vous utiliser?
"},{"radio":[{"label":"
image = new SimpleImage(\"./assets/stop.jpg\")
for pixel in image :
   if pixel.getY() < 30:
      pixel.setRed(0)
      pixel.setGreen(0)
      pixel.setBlue(0)
print(image)
","sol":true},{"label":"
image = new SimpleImage(\"./assets/stop.jpg\")
for pixel in image :
      pixel.setRed(0)
      pixel.setGreen(0)
      pixel.setBlue(0)
print(image)
","sol":false},{"label":"
image = new SimpleImage(\"./assets/stop.jpg\")
for pixel in image :
      pixel.setRed(255)
      pixel.setGreen(255)
      pixel.setBlue(255)
print(image)
","sol":false}]}],[{"chrono":120},{"text":"Vous souhaitez mettre en vert le panneau stop rouge de l'image :


Quel programme allez-vous utiliser?
"},{"radio":[{"label":"
image = new SimpleImage(\"./assets/stop.jpg\")
for pixel in image :
  #Ecrire le code ici
  moy = ( pixel.getRed() + pixel.getGreen() + pixel.getBlue() ) / 3
  seuil = moy*1.2
  if pixel.getRed() > seuil :
    pixel.setRed(0)
    pixel.setGreen(255)
    pixel.setBlue(0)
print(image)
","sol":true},{"label":"
image = new SimpleImage(\"./assets/stop.jpg\")
for pixel in image :
      pixel.setRed(0)
      pixel.setGreen(0)
      pixel.setBlue(0)
print(image)
","sol":false},{"label":"
image = new SimpleImage(\"./assets/stop.jpg\")
for pixel in image :
      pixel.setRed(0)
      pixel.setGreen(255)
      pixel.setBlue(0)
print(image)
","sol":false}]}],[{"chrono":90},{"text":"
Comment applique-t-on un filtre sur une image?

"},{"radio":[{"label":"A chaque pixel de l'image, nous appliquons une matrice (petit tableau).

","sol":true},{"label":"Nous mettons en rouge tous les pixels de l'images.","sol":false},{"label":"Nous mettons en gris tous les pixels de l'images.","sol":false},{"label":"Nous mettons en blanc tous les pixels de l'images.","sol":false}]}]]

En poursuivant votre navigation sur mon site, vous acceptez l’utilisation des Cookies et autres traceurs  pour réaliser des statistiques de visites et enregistrer sur votre machine vos activités pédagogiques. En savoir plus.